MEI Pharma's Strategic Transformation: A $100M Litecoin Treasury Move

In a groundbreaking move, MEI Pharma has become the first publicly traded company to allocate $100 million in Litecoin as part of its corporate treasury strategy. This bold decision not only signals a shift in how corporations view cryptocurrency but also positions Litecoin as a serious contender in institutional finance. The transaction, funded through a private investment in public equity (PIPE) deal, was executed in collaboration with Titan Partners Group and GSR, ensuring 100% of the funds were allocated to Litecoin purchases.

Why Litecoin? Key Advantages Driving Institutional Interest

Litecoin, often referred to as the "silver to Bitcoin's gold," offers several advantages that make it an attractive choice for corporate adoption:

  • Low Transaction Fees: Litecoin transactions typically cost less than $0.05, making it a cost-effective option for payments and transfers.

  • Fast Confirmation Times: With an average block time of 2.5 minutes, Litecoin enables quicker transaction settlements compared to many other cryptocurrencies.

  • Deflationary Properties: Like Bitcoin, Litecoin has a capped supply of 84 million coins, which could make it a valuable asset for long-term holding.

These features not only enhance Litecoin's utility as a payment tool but also make it a viable option for corporate treasury management, payroll systems, and other financial applications. Its efficiency and scalability are key factors driving institutional interest.

Charlie Lee Joins MEI Pharma's Board: A Vote of Confidence

Adding to the significance of this development, Litecoin creator Charlie Lee has joined MEI Pharma's board of directors. Lee's involvement underscores the growing institutional confidence in Litecoin and its potential to revolutionize corporate finance. His expertise in blockchain technology and cryptocurrency adoption is expected to play a pivotal role in MEI Pharma's strategic transformation.

Market Impact: Stock Surge and Institutional Optimism

MEI Pharma's announcement had an immediate impact on its stock price, which surged significantly following the news. This market reaction reflects growing optimism about the company's blockchain transformation and the broader implications for Litecoin's adoption in traditional financial portfolios.

The move also aligns with market expectations for Litecoin, including predictions of a potential SEC-approved Litecoin spot ETF by the end of 2025. Such regulatory developments could further enhance Litecoin's liquidity and valuation, solidifying its position as a "payment digital asset."
